2.10 Power Supply
R2000 router supports reverse polarity protection, but always refers to the figure above to connect the power
adapter correctly. There are two cables associated with the power adapter. Following to the color of the head,
connect the cable marked red to the positive pole through a terminal block, and connect the yellow one to the
negative in the same way.
Note: The range of power voltage is 9 to 26V DC (A014401, A014402, A014403, A014404, A014405, A014406,
A014701, A014702, A014703, A014704, A014705, A014706) or 9 to 36V DC.
2.11 PD Connection (Optional)
If you would like to power the R2000 Router through the Ethernet port, please refer to the following topology to
connect the R2000 to a PSE (Power Sourcing Equipment). The range of PoE power voltage is 48~57V DC.
Note: It is not recommended to use DC power supply and PD power supply simultaneously.
